I know this is just brainstorming, but what about something like this.

For programmers, there is this site called StackOverflow. It's a peer-to-peer help site. The interesting part about it is that you have to earn the right to do certain things on it by answering questions, answering questions reliably, etc.

So how does this relate to webdip? Imagine if for new players, there was an initial reputation system. For example, when you first join webdip, you can join one game. Once you complete a game, you can join 2 more games. Once you complete a certain number of games or phases, you can create new games. If you miss phases or leave games, you go back to square one.

Just spit-balling... is there anything to this concept?
